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 17.11.2010, 23:55   #1
Николай ПН
Пользователь
 
Регистрация: 23.02.2010
Сообщений: 75
По умолчанию Последняя переменная файла в Delphi

Если файл в котором столбик из неизвестного колличества чисел. Как к примеру в переменную S сохранить только последнее число?
Николай ПН вне форума Ответить с цитированием
Старый 18.11.2010, 01:10   #2
zmey31313
Форумчанин
 
Регистрация: 19.11.2009
Сообщений: 155
Радость

Ну как я понял, берешь последнюю строку(число) и присваиваешь ей значения этого числа, если эта строка string и в ней находятся цифры, то через функцию StrToInt.
По всем вопросам связанным с Делфи или Паскаль обращайтесь, чем смогу тем и помогу.
Помог жми на весы!!!
dmi83206389@mail.ru
zmey31313 вне форума Ответить с цитированием
Старый 18.11.2010, 01:14   #3
Николай ПН
Пользователь
 
Регистрация: 23.02.2010
Сообщений: 75
По умолчанию

Цитата:
Сообщение от zmey31313 Посмотреть сообщение
Ну как я понял, берешь последнюю строку(число) и присваиваешь ей значения этого числа, если эта строка string и в ней находятся цифры, то через функцию StrToInt.
нет, не то, я не знаю сколько у меня строк.
Николай ПН вне форума Ответить с цитированием
Старый 18.11.2010, 08:44   #4
Lokos
Форумчанин
 
Регистрация: 29.09.2009
Сообщений: 587
По умолчанию

Цитата:
Сообщение от Николай ПН Посмотреть сообщение
нет, не то, я не знаю сколько у меня строк.
если ты знаешь сколько у тебя строк тогда можно сделать так считать все в переменную текстовую, сделать цикл в нем отсчитать твое количество строк -1 в каком нибудь счетчике и после этого числа до конца файла будет твое число
Lokos вне форума Ответить с цитированием
Старый 18.11.2010, 08:59   #5
evg_m
Старожил
 
Регистрация: 20.04.2008
Сообщений: 5,542
По умолчанию

пока файл не кончился
читаем строку файла(число) в переменную (s)

последнее значение переменной (в конце цикла) и есть последнее число (строка) в файле
программа — запись алгоритма на языке понятном транслятору

Последний раз редактировалось evg_m; 18.11.2010 в 09:06.
evg_m вне форума Ответить с цитированием
Старый 18.11.2010, 09:08   #6
Lokos
Форумчанин
 
Регистрация: 29.09.2009
Сообщений: 587
По умолчанию

Цитата:
Сообщение от evg_m Посмотреть сообщение
пока файл не кончился
читаем строку файла(число) в переменную (s)

последнее значение переменной (в конце цикла) и есть последнее число (строка) в файле
а если последнее число двузначное?
Lokos вне форума Ответить с цитированием
Старый 18.11.2010, 09:24   #7
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Цитата:
а если последнее число двузначное?
В каком смысле?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 18.11.2010, 09:28   #8
Lokos
Форумчанин
 
Регистрация: 29.09.2009
Сообщений: 587
По умолчанию

Цитата:
Сообщение от Stilet Посмотреть сообщение
В каком смысле?
последний символ можно получить и так

Код:
последний символ можно получить и так b:=s[length(s)];
ну нужно получить последнее число а не символ а число может быть n значным
Lokos вне форума Ответить с цитированием
Старый 18.11.2010, 09:32   #9
evg_m
Старожил
 
Регистрация: 20.04.2008
Сообщений: 5,542
По умолчанию

Цитата:
файл в котором столбик
читаем строку файла в которой записано (число) переводим в число и в переменную (s)
программа — запись алгоритма на языке понятном транслятору

Последний раз редактировалось evg_m; 18.11.2010 в 09:36.
evg_m в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
переменная из файла MixanMM Общие вопросы Delphi 2 28.07.2010 11:47
какая последняя версия Delphi IDE и где ее скачать? Аlex Общие вопросы Delphi 3 18.06.2010 00:22
Delphi 2007 и переменная Variant М_Виктор Общие вопросы Delphi 2 23.03.2010 10:15
текст из файла -> переменная regedit2 Общие вопросы C/C++ 5 29.12.2007 01:25